Description

Overview

We are seeking a Director of Advisory to lead and elevate our Advisory team. This role will be responsible for managing our team of Senior Financial Planners and Financial Planners, ensuring consistent delivery of high-quality advice, development of scalable processes, and a culture of accountability and growth. While this role includes strategic-level client engagement, its primary focus is building a durable, high-performing advisory function that consistently raises the bar.

This is a role for someone who sees both people and systems clearly, and who has the discipline and credibility to align them in service of outstanding client outcomes. You build frameworks that others can run with. You think in systems and act through people. This is a leadership role with clear accountability for the standards, tools, and execution of the planning function. This is a chance to lead not just by output, but by influence. You will shape the future of our planning team, and through it, the lives of the clients we serve.

Key Responsibilities:

Team Leadership and Development

  • Provide direct leadership to the planning team; coach, mentor, and hold planners accountable to both firm and client standards.
  • Develop and implement a talent strategy for the team, including hiring, onboarding, training, and succession planning.
  • Run planning team meetings with clear objectives, priorities, and follow-through.
  • Serve as a point of escalation and problem-solving for complex planning issues.

Planning Quality and Consistency

  • Establish and maintain clear standards for planning processes, deliverables, and client service.
  • Ensure planning recommendations are both technically sound and clearly communicated.
  • Review work across the team to spot gaps, trends, and opportunities to improve planning delivery.
  • Shape how planning is delivered, documented, and measured across the team.

Process Optimization and Scalability

  • Lead ongoing improvements to planning workflows, systems, and templates.
  • Partner with operations and leadership to ensure planning integrates smoothly with other firm functions (investments, client service, compliance).
  • Track key metrics and identify ways to improve efficiency without compromising quality.

Selective Client Engagement

  • Maintain a small roster of high-impact client relationships or strategic planning cases.
  • Model best-in-class planning and communication for the team.
  • Assist with key prospective client conversations when needed.

Strategic Advisory Leadership

  • Serve as a member of the firm’s leadership team.
  • Collaborate with leadership on long-term planning strategy, client segmentation, and service model design.
  • Contribute to firm-wide initiatives focused on growth, quality, and culture.

Requirements

You Might Be a Fit If You:

  • Combine analytical rigor with practical judgment
  • Are energized by coaching and building systems that others thrive in
  • Have experience holding teams to high standards while creating buy-in
  • Gravitate toward structure, clarity, and results
  • Desire to lead an advisory team, not just be a top planner
  • Value credibility, strategic impact, and sustainable execution over visibility or accolades

Requirements:

  • 7+ years of financial planning experience, with a strong record of client impact
  • CFP® designation (or equivalent: CPA, JD, CFA) required
  • Prior experience managing planners or leading a planning team is a plus
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Onsite in Bryan/College Station, Texas (full-time)

What We Do

Briaud Financial Advisors has provided client-centric financial planning and investment management services for nearly 40 years. Since the beginning, we have never sold products on commission, opting instead to work for our clients only. Janet Briaud opened Briaud Financial Advisors in 1986 and became a CERTIFIED FINANCIAL PLANNER™ a short time later. Janet had seen firsthand the conflicts that arise out of the commission-based model, so she established her business from the start as fee-only. This was considered a risky decision at the time, but it has proven to be the right one. Today, Briaud Financial Advisors is recognized nationally as a leading provider of financial planning and asset management services. Anyone interested in joining Briaud as a colleague should love helping others and love digging into complicated problems to find the best possible solution for clients. Briaud’s main office is located in College Station, Texas, a college town centrally located between the growing cities of Houston and Austin.
